Since early 2010, Prison Yoga Project's illustrated manual for prisoners, Yoga A Path for Healing and Recovery, has been sent at no cost to more than 6,500 prisoners. It costs on average $5 to print and send a book. We could easily increase demand for 3,000-4,000 books in the next year alone. Send a prisoner a book, buy one for yourself, or do both.
"What I received from the yoga classes is an avenue to live a life that is, well, so much more alive. I've learned that I can live in the present with an awareness I never felt possible and lead a life that is health, grounded and true." -Prison Yoga Project Incarcerated Student
